Recruit'n follow-up follow this blog post

image
 
 

I have received several emails from recruiters who have tried Recruit'n and most were not impressed with the results. To add insult to injury, it appears that the site was hacked recently causing the Recruit'n team to reload the site.

 

Personally, I was disappointed to find that the resumes I received had been simply ripped of job boards like Monster and Hotjobs. Both boards I have access to myself. Since souces of resumes get paid regardless of the quality of the resume, there isn't any incentive for a sourcer to consider the quality of the match before sending a resume over. While it's possible that some of the registered sourcers could be really good, I'm not convinced that they would submit truly great candidates when any resume at all will get them the same pay out.

 

Like many of these sites, it's going to take time for the site to become effective (if ever). For now, I doubt anyone is going to get great results from the site.
